Output 3aaa6d613a19f5b6c090ee0603e31290d991625d4b739433ebe9e3f6b7ad5829:80

value
154581384
script pubkey
OP_0 OP_PUSHBYTES_20 81b04b5fa0f4f77087a52f4b6f1134bcb930abde
address
bc1qsxcykhaq7nmhppa99a9k7yf5hjunp2773hv7sl
transaction
3aaa6d613a19f5b6c090ee0603e31290d991625d4b739433ebe9e3f6b7ad5829
spent
true